Re: Stolen Minetest??

by rubenwardy » Wed May 27, 2015 12:44

"free" in "free and open source" means freedom. I prefer the term "FLOSS", which means Freely Licensed and Open Source, as it's clear. I see you've used that.

Re: Stolen Minetest??

by Wuzzy » Thu May 28, 2015 16:57

I am pretty sure the Minetest on www.minetest.net will always be free of charge. And even if not, anyone could simply provide a copy for free of charge somewhere else on the Internet.
Therefore, it is highly unlikely that you will ever be practically forced to pay anyone for Minetest.
